Setting Up Your Ideal Axolotl Spawner Environment

Creating the perfect breeding ground is crucial for your axolotl spawner. This isn’t just about throwing a male and female together; it’s about meticulous preparation that mimics ideal natural conditions. Think of it as preparing a five-star hotel for expectant parents!

Dedicated Breeding Tank vs. Main Tank

While axolotls can sometimes breed in a large community tank, a dedicated breeding tank is highly recommended. Why? It gives you far more control over the environment, reduces stress on other tank inhabitants, and significantly improves egg survival rates. This is one of the best axolotl spawner tips I can give you.

A 20-gallon long tank is a good minimum size for a breeding pair, but larger is always better. This space allows for proper separation and reduces territorial disputes.

Essential Equipment for Your Spawner

Here’s what you’ll need to get started:

  • Tank: As mentioned, a 20-gallon long or larger.
  • Filter: A sponge filter or gentle hang-on-back (HOB) filter with a baffle. Axolotls prefer very low flow. Strong currents stress them and can damage delicate eggs.
  • Chiller (Highly Recommended): Axolotls require cool water (60-68°F or 15-20°C) to thrive, and even cooler temperatures can sometimes trigger spawning. A chiller provides precise temperature control, which is key for a successful axolotl spawner.
  • Substrate: Bare bottom or very fine sand (if your axolotls are large enough not to ingest it). Bare bottom is often preferred for breeding as it makes cleaning easier and reduces the risk of eggs being buried or contaminated.
  • Hiding Spots: PVC pipes, caves, or ceramic pots provide essential shelter and security for your axolotls.
  • Egg-Laying Surfaces: Artificial plants (silk or soft plastic), spawning mops, or even live plants like Anacharis or Java moss are critical. Axolotls will attach their eggs to these surfaces.
  • Thermometer: A reliable digital thermometer is a must for monitoring water temperature.
  • Water Test Kit: Essential for monitoring ammonia, nitrite, nitrate, and pH levels.

Water Parameters: The Foundation of Success

Maintaining pristine water quality is paramount for your axolotl spawner. Here are the ideal parameters:

  • Temperature: 60-68°F (15-20°C). For spawning, you might consider temporarily dropping it to the lower end (around 60-64°F) for a few days, then slowly raising it back up. This temperature fluctuation can often act as a spawning trigger.
  • pH: 6.5-8.0, ideally around 7.0-7.5.
  • Ammonia & Nitrite: 0 ppm. Absolutely critical!
  • Nitrate: Below 20 ppm. Regular water changes are your best friend here.

Perform frequent, small water changes (20-25% every 2-3 days) with dechlorinated water to keep conditions stable and clean. This is part of the axolotl spawner best practices.

The Art of Conditioning: Preparing Your Axolotls for Spawning

Once your breeding tank is perfectly set up, it’s time to prepare your axolotls. This stage, known as conditioning, is all about getting your male and female in peak health and readiness for breeding. It’s how to axolotl spawner success truly begins.

Selecting Your Breeding Pair

Choose healthy, mature axolotls that are at least 18 months old and fully grown. They should be well-fed, free of any visible diseases or stress, and ideally from different genetic lines to avoid inbreeding. You’ll need one male and one female, obviously!

  • Identifying Sex: Males have a noticeably swollen cloaca (the vent area near the base of the tail), especially when mature and ready to breed. Females have a much flatter cloaca and tend to be rounder in the body, particularly when gravid (carrying eggs).

Dietary Boost for Breeding

A nutrient-rich diet is essential for conditioning. Increase the frequency and quality of their food. Offer a varied diet of:

  • High-quality axolotl pellets: A good staple.
  • Earthworms (nightcrawlers): These are often considered the best food for axolotls due to their complete nutritional profile.
  • Bloodworms and Mysis shrimp: Excellent for variety and enrichment.
  • Blackworms: Can be a good treat.

Feed them every 1-2 days, ensuring they are well-fed but not overfed. This extra nutrition helps the female develop healthy eggs and provides both parents with the energy needed for spawning.

Environmental Triggers: Encouraging the Spawner

Axolotls are known to be seasonal breeders, often triggered by changes in temperature and light cycles. Here’s how you can simulate these conditions:

  • Temperature Fluctuation: As mentioned, a gradual drop in temperature (e.g., from 68°F down to 60-62°F over a few days) followed by a gradual return to warmer temperatures (64-66°F) can often stimulate spawning. This mimics winter followed by spring.
  • Light Cycle Adjustment: Reduce the amount of light your axolotls receive for a period (e.g., 8 hours of light, 16 hours of dark) to mimic shorter winter days, then gradually increase it to simulate longer spring days.
  • Water Changes: Regular, cool water changes can also act as a trigger, signaling fresh water conditions often associated with spring rains.

Introduce the male and female to the breeding tank once they are well-conditioned and you’ve initiated these environmental changes. Be patient; it might take a few days or even weeks for spawning to occur. Consistent axolotl spawner tips revolve around patience and observation.

Managing the Spawning Event and Egg Care

The moment you’ve been waiting for! Spawning typically occurs overnight or in the early morning. You’ll likely wake up to a tank full of tiny, jelly-like eggs. Here’s what to do next to ensure a high survival rate for your new axolotl spawner inhabitants.

The Spawning Process

The male will deposit spermatophores (packets of sperm) on the tank bottom or on plants. The female will then pick them up with her cloaca, fertilizing her eggs internally. She will then begin to lay hundreds of eggs, individually attaching each one to plants, decorations, or the tank walls.

This process can take several hours, and a single female can lay anywhere from 100 to over 1000 eggs!

Post-Spawning Care for Adults

Once the female has finished laying all her eggs, it’s best to remove the adult axolotls from the breeding tank. While they typically don’t eat their own eggs immediately, they might if left in the tank for too long, or if they get hungry. Moving them back to their main tank reduces stress for both parents and eggs.

Egg Care: Nurturing Your Future Axolotls

This is where the detailed axolotl spawner care guide truly comes into play. Proper egg care is vital for successful hatching.

  1. Remove Infertile Eggs: Over the next day or two, some eggs may turn white and fuzzy. These are infertile or fungused. Gently remove them with a pipette or small net to prevent the fungus from spreading to healthy eggs.
  2. Maintain Water Quality: Keep the water pristine! Perform small, daily water changes (10-15%) using dechlorinated, temperature-matched water.
  3. Gentle Aeration: A very gentle air stone can help oxygenate the water, but avoid strong currents that could dislodge the eggs.
  4. Temperature Stability: Keep the temperature stable, ideally between 64-68°F (18-20°C). Warmer temperatures can accelerate hatching but may also lead to deformities or higher mortality.
  5. Darkness: While not strictly necessary, some breeders prefer to keep the eggs in dim light or darkness, as bright light can sometimes inhibit development or encourage algae growth.

Eggs typically hatch in 10-20 days, depending on the temperature. You’ll notice tiny black dots (the developing embryo) within the jelly, which will grow larger and eventually start wiggling!

Hatching and Raising Axolotl Larvae: Early Life Success

Congratulations, you have tiny axolotl larvae! This is an exciting but delicate stage. The right setup and feeding regimen are critical for their survival and growth. This is a crucial part of the axolotl spawner guide.

The Hatchlings

Newly hatched axolotls are tiny, translucent, and have a yolk sac that provides initial nutrition. They will cling to plants or the tank bottom. Don’t worry if they don’t eat immediately; they’re still absorbing their yolk sac.

First Foods for Larvae

Once the yolk sac is absorbed (usually 24-48 hours post-hatch), it’s time to feed! This is the most challenging part of raising axolotl larvae.

  • Brine Shrimp Nauplii (Newly Hatched Brine Shrimp): This is the gold standard for first food. They are tiny, nutritious, and have a jerky swimming motion that attracts the larvae. You’ll need a brine shrimp hatchery to culture these daily.
  • Daphnia: Another excellent live food option.
  • Microworms: Can be used, but brine shrimp are generally preferred.

Feed 2-3 times a day, ensuring there’s always food available but not so much that it fouls the water. Overfeeding and underfeeding are both common problems.

Larval Grow-Out Tank

You can raise the larvae in the same tank they hatched in initially, but as they grow, they will need more space. Consider setting up separate grow-out containers or tanks. Plastic shoeboxes or small breeder boxes can work well for the first few weeks.

  • Water Changes: Daily water changes (50-100%) are absolutely essential for larvae. Their metabolism is high, and they produce a lot of waste. Use a turkey baster or airline tubing to gently siphon out waste and uneaten food.
  • Temperature: Maintain cool, stable temperatures (64-68°F or 18-20°C).
  • Cannibalism: Axolotl larvae are highly cannibalistic, especially if food is scarce or they are different sizes. Sort them by size frequently to prevent larger larvae from eating smaller ones.

As they grow (around 1-2 inches), you can gradually introduce larger foods like finely chopped earthworms or blackworms. Remember, continuous clean water and appropriate food are the pillars of raising healthy axolotl larvae.

Common Problems with Your Axolotl Spawner and How to Solve Them

Even with the best preparation, you might encounter a few bumps in the road. Don’t get discouraged! Many common problems with axolotl spawner setups have straightforward solutions.

No Spawning Activity

You’ve set everything up, but your axolotls aren’t showing any interest in breeding.

  • Check Age/Maturity: Are they truly mature enough (18+ months)?
  • Verify Sex: Are you certain you have a male and a female?
  • Optimize Conditioning: Re-evaluate their diet. Are they getting enough high-quality food?
  • Adjust Triggers: Experiment with more pronounced temperature drops and rises, or adjust the light cycle further. Sometimes, a full dark cycle for a few days can help.
  • Patience: Some pairs just take longer. Give them time.

Eggs Fungusing

White, fuzzy eggs appearing among the clutch are a sign of fungus.

  • Remove Immediately: Gently siphon out any fungused eggs as soon as you spot them. This is critical to prevent spread.
  • Improve Water Quality: Increase the frequency of small water changes. Clean water is the best defense against fungus.
  • Gentle Aeration: Ensure good water circulation around the eggs without creating strong currents.
  • Consider Methylene Blue: In severe cases, a very dilute Methylene Blue bath (following product instructions carefully) can help, but it’s often a last resort as it can stain and impact beneficial bacteria.

Larvae Not Eating or Dying

This is a critical stage where many beginners face challenges.

  • Food Size/Availability: Is the food small enough (brine shrimp nauplii are ideal)? Is there enough food constantly available without fouling the water?
  • Water Quality: The most common killer. Are you doing daily, large water changes? Ammonia and nitrite are deadly to larvae.
  • Temperature: Is the water too warm or fluctuating wildly?
  • Cannibalism: Are the larvae sorted by size? Even slight differences can lead to predation.
  • Stress: Are they exposed to strong currents or bright lights?

Adults Fighting

While generally peaceful, sometimes breeding pairs can show aggression.

  • Tank Size: Is the breeding tank large enough? A cramped space increases stress.
  • Hiding Spots: Provide ample hiding spots so they can retreat if needed.
  • Remove if Persistent: If aggression continues and one axolotl is getting injured, separate them. Some pairs just aren’t compatible.

Sustainable and Eco-Friendly Axolotl Spawner Practices

As responsible aquarists, we have a role to play in the ethical and sustainable keeping of our aquatic friends. When it comes to an axolotl spawner, this means more than just successful breeding; it means doing so in a way that minimizes environmental impact and promotes the long-term health of the species.

Reducing Waste and Energy Consumption

  • Energy-Efficient Equipment: Invest in energy-efficient chillers, filters, and lighting. This reduces your carbon footprint and electricity bill.
  • Water Conservation: While frequent water changes are necessary, consider using the siphoned water for non-edible garden plants (ensure no harmful chemicals are present in the water).
  • Reusable Supplies: Opt for reusable spawning mops or live plants over disposable plastic alternatives.
  • Proper Waste Disposal: Dispose of any chemical waste (like old filter media with medication) responsibly, not down the drain.

Ethical Breeding and Rearing

  • Avoid Overbreeding: Don’t breed your axolotls constantly. Give the female time to recover between clutches.
  • Genetic Diversity: If possible, source your breeding stock from different breeders to ensure genetic diversity and prevent inbreeding, which can lead to health issues.
  • Responsible Placement: Have a plan for your offspring. Don’t breed if you can’t properly care for all the larvae or find suitable, responsible homes for them. Overpopulation can lead to neglect or improper rehoming.
  • Disease Prevention: Maintain strict quarantine protocols for any new axolotls introduced to your breeding program to prevent the spread of diseases.

Frequently Asked Questions About Axolotl Spawning

How often can axolotls breed?

Axolotls can breed several times a year, sometimes every few months if conditions are consistently ideal. However, it’s best to give the female a break between clutches, allowing her to recover her strength and nutrient reserves. Aim for no more than 2-3 times a year per female.

Do I need to separate the male and female after spawning?

Yes, it’s highly recommended to separate the adult axolotls from the eggs as soon as spawning is complete. While they don’t always eat their eggs, it’s a risk not worth taking, and removing them also reduces stress on the adults.

What do I do if my axolotl eggs turn white and fuzzy?

White and fuzzy eggs are either infertile or have succumbed to fungus. You should remove them immediately using a pipette or small net. This prevents the fungus from spreading to healthy, developing eggs. Ensure excellent water quality through daily small water changes.

How long does it take for axolotl eggs to hatch?

Axolotl eggs typically hatch within 10 to 20 days, depending on the water temperature. Warmer temperatures (within the safe range of 64-68°F) will lead to faster development, while cooler temperatures will slow it down.

What is the hardest part about raising axolotl larvae?

The most challenging aspect is consistently providing appropriate food (like newly hatched brine shrimp) and maintaining pristine water quality. Larvae need to eat multiple times a day, and their waste quickly fouls the water, necessitating frequent, often daily, water changes. Preventing cannibalism among different-sized larvae is also a continuous task.
